Tweet It’s official: SM East will have a new principal to start the next school year. Dr. Karl Krawitz, now in his fifth year at East, is retiring after this year. Krawitz had told the PVPost.com in August that he was considering retiring after this year because his eldest son had taken a job transfer [...]
